This book concludes that hydrogels and aerogels are the next revolution in textile science, which allows a sustainable, high-performance, and intelligent material system. Their porous, lightweight, and multifunctional structures should be used to promote advanced applications in the protective clothing sector, comfort wear, biomedical textiles, and wearable technologies. Hydrogels are moisture responsive and biocompatible whereas the aerogels are incredibly insulated and ultra-lightweight. The future of hybrid hydrogel–aerogel systems with a combination of both involves adopting the noble role of adaptive textiles with the ability to control the microclimate and react in response to personal environmental signals. Although the challenges affect brittleness, cost, scalability, and recyclability, the development of green chemistry, bio-based polymers and circular economy solutions will present potential solutions. This will require interdisciplinary cooperation to translate these innovations into sustainable consumer ready products. In general, hydrogels and aerogels represent the future of the eco-functional, adaptive, and intelligent textile materials.
